About Carboplatin

Carboplatin is an anti-cancer agent that interferes and slows down the growth of cancer cells. It prevents the cancer cells from spreading in the body. It is used in the process of chemotherapy for many cancers including ovarian cancer, head and neck cancer, lung cancer, brain cancer, and neuroblastoma.

The side effects include hypersensitivity, anorexia, tumor, dehydration, hypersensitivity, hypotension, etc. It is advised that women who are pregnant or breastfeeding must consult doctor before using this drug.

You are advised not to take this medication if you:

  • Suffer from a liver disease
  • Take other medicines like clozapine, vancomycin, atorvastatin, or live vaccines
  • Suffer from a kidney disease
  • Have allergic reactions to Carboplatin
  • Have a weak immune system
  • Are breastfeeding a baby
  • Have received carboplatin in the past

Close monitoring of blood cells counts and kidney function is important, so every dosage should be taken under the supervision of a healthcare professional. It is given in multiple cycles. It is important to receive the every scheduled dose on time and in the correct prescribed amount.

    How does this medication work?

    This medicine is a platinum-containing compound. It works by stopping the growth of cancer cells by inhibiting DNA synthesis. This is achieved by producing intrastrand and interstrand cross-links in DNA.
